Salmon Salad

One of my favorite sandwiches is the tuna sandwich and I love salmon, so why not mash them together? A salmon salad sandwich makes a great lunch that’s pretty healthy too (ok maybe the mayo takes the health points off, but still, pretty good).
Ingredients:
- 9 0z cooked salmon (I steamed the salmon with no seasoning)
- 6 gherkin pickles chopped
- 1/2 c mayo
- 3 tbsp spicy mustard
- 1/2 tsp salt
- 1/2 tsp pepper
- 1 tsp chopped green onions
- 1 tsp chopped cilantro
- (1/4 c of finely diced red onions would be really good in here, but I didn’t have it on hand.)
Mix all ingredients in a bowl and you’re done. Serve it on bread, crackers, salad, etc.
Makes enough for about 4 sandwiches.
